Choosing the right battery for your Ford Escape is crucial for maintaining performance and ensuring reliability. Here are some key considerations when selecting a battery:

  1. Compatibility: The battery must fit the specifications of the 2011 Ford Escape. Make sure to check the compatibility details before making a purchase.
  2. Cold Cranking Amps (CCA): This measurement indicates the battery's ability to start the engine in cold temperatures. Depending on your typical climate, a battery with a higher CCA might be beneficial.
  3. Reserve Capacity: This measures how long a fully charged battery can run essential systems if the alternator fails. A higher reserve capacity ensures longer performance.

Maintaining your Ford Escape's battery health involves a few best practices that can extend your battery life significantly. Always ensure the battery terminals are clean and free from corrosion. This can be achieved by regularly inspecting them and cleaning with a mixture of baking soda and water if needed. Ensure your battery is securely installed to prevent vibrations, which can lead to internal damage over time. Additionally, undertake regular checks using a multimeter to see if the voltage is within the recommended range.
